Equipment sets for the sequential administration of medical liquids at dual flow rates employing parallel secondary liquid tubing and a 3-way valve

  • US 4,237,879 A
  • Filed: 02/28/1979
  • Issued: 12/09/1980
  • Est. Priority Date: 02/28/1979
  • Status: Expired due to Term

1. A set for the sequential administration of medical liquids to a patient, said set comprising:

  • a primary tube for the flow of a primary liquid therethrough and including a primary valve for controlling the flow of liquid through said primary tube,a secondary tube having first and second parallel branches for the parallel flow of a secondary liquid therethrough,a common tube having its distal end connected in fluid communication with the proximal ends of said primary tube and said first branch of said secondary tube, the proximal end of said second branch of said second tube connected in fluid communication to said common tube at a location on said common tube proximal to said connection of said first branch to said common tube, said proximal end of said second branch being open for the flow of liquid therefrom to form a primary liquid flow path comprising said primary tube and said common tube and a secondary liquid flow path comprising the combined flow of secondary liquid through a first flow path defined by the portions of said secondary tube common to both branches, said first branch and said common tube and a second flow path defined by the portions of said secondary tube common to both branches, said second branch and said common tube,a one-way valve in said first branch of said secondary tube that only allows liquid to flow therethrough towards the proximal end of said first branch,a 3-way valve in said first branch of said secondary tube and located on the proximal side of said one-way valve, said 3-way valve comprising a housing with three ports for the flow of liquid into and out of said housing, said first port located on the proximal side of said 3-way valve, said second port on the distal side of said 3-way valve, said third port joined to the proximal end of a priming tube joined at its distal end to said secondary tube in fluid communication with the distal side of said one-way valve, and means for alternately connecting only said first and second ports, said second and third ports, or said first and third ports in fluid communication,a first flow control means on said common tube between the distal end thereof and said connection to said second branch of said secondary tube for adjusting the flow rate of said primary and secondary liquid therethrough,a second flow control means in said second flow path for adjusting the flow rate of said secondary liquid therethrough, andan air barrier in said second flow path substantially impervious to air while said set is in use and preventing the flow of air therethrough,whereby said secondary liquid flows through said secondary liquid flow path at a rate controlled by said first and second flow control means and said primary liquid flows through said primary liquid flow path at a rate independent of the flow rate of said secondary liquid.
